Bitspower today introduced the Nebula VGA full-coverage water-block for the AMD Radeon RX 7900 XTX reference-design graphics card (model: BP-VG7900XTXRD). The block uses nickel-plated copper as its main material, and comes with a clear-acrylic top that's studded with addressable-RGB LEDs. It also includes a metal backplate. The block features a mirror-finish contact area for the GPU, and comes with thermal-pads for the card's twelve GDDR6 memory chips, and its VRM areas. The lighting setup takes in a common 3-pin ARGB connection. The block itself comes with industry-standard G1/4" threads for fittings. The block measures 270 mm x135.5 mm x 30.7 mm. Up for pre-order, the Nebula RX 7900 XTX FC-block is priced at the equivalent of USD $250.
